Lakewood, Dallas, TX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Lakewood?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Lakewood Studio Apartments | $1,085 | $735 | $2,100 |
| Lakewood 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,603 | $785 | $3,949 |
| Lakewood 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,461 | $1,243 | $6,279 |
| Lakewood 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,155 | $1,844 | $9,255 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Lakewood
How much are Studio apartments in Lakewood?
There are currently 37 Studio Apartments in Lakewood with rent ranges from $735 to $2,100 with an average price of $1,085.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Lakewood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Lakewood ranges from $785 to $3,949 with an average monthly rent of $1,603.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Lakewood c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Lakewood range from $1,243 to $6,279.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,461.
How expensive are Lakewood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 21 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Lakewood on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,844 to $9,255 - averaging $4,155 for the location.
